Description (No Spoilers)
Sex and the City is an iconic HBO series set in New York City that follows four close friends navigating love, dating, careers, and friendship. Through their romantic highs and lows, the show explores independence, identity, ambition, and modern relationships with humor, vulnerability, and sharp social commentary. Each character represents a different perspective on love and self-expression, creating a dynamic that feels both personal and universal.
More than just a romantic comedy series, this classic HBO show helped redefine how women and relationships were portrayed on television. Stylish, honest, and emotionally layered, Sex and the City blends fashion, friendship, and frank conversations about intimacy in a way that was groundbreaking at the time — and still resonates today.
